From: <ku...@us...> - 2008-05-16 01:08:49
|
Revision: 869 http://dl-learner.svn.sourceforge.net/dl-learner/?rev=869&view=rev Author: kurzum Date: 2008-05-15 18:08:43 -0700 (Thu, 15 May 2008) Log Message: ----------- Modified Paths: -------------- trunk/src/dl-learner/org/dllearner/core/owl/SubsumptionHierarchy.java trunk/src/dl-learner/org/dllearner/utilities/Statistics.java Modified: trunk/src/dl-learner/org/dllearner/core/owl/SubsumptionHierarchy.java =================================================================== --- trunk/src/dl-learner/org/dllearner/core/owl/SubsumptionHierarchy.java 2008-05-16 00:56:53 UTC (rev 868) +++ trunk/src/dl-learner/org/dllearner/core/owl/SubsumptionHierarchy.java 2008-05-16 01:08:43 UTC (rev 869) @@ -77,17 +77,15 @@ // schauen, ob es mehrere allgemeinere Nachbarn gibt SortedSet<Description> moreGeneral = subsumptionHierarchyUp.get(c); //RBC //HACK - if(moreGeneral.size()==0){ - subsumptionHierarchyUp.remove(c); - moreGeneral=null; - } //if(moreGeneral != null && moreGeneral.size()>0) { if(moreGeneral != null ) { //System.out.println(moreGeneral); if(moreGeneral.size()==0) { + subsumptionHierarchyUp.remove(c); + moreGeneral=null; //hierarchyDownNew.get(new Thing()).add(c); //moreGeneral.add(new Thing()); - subsumptionHierarchyUp.put(c, null); + //subsumptionHierarchyUp.put(c, null); }else { Description chosenParent = moreGeneral.first(); @@ -100,16 +98,15 @@ for(Description c : allowedConceptsInSubsumptionHierarchy) { SortedSet<Description> moreSpecial = subsumptionHierarchyDown.get(c); //RBC //HACK - if(moreSpecial.size()==0){ - subsumptionHierarchyDown.remove(c); - moreSpecial=null; - } + //if(moreSpecial != null && moreSpecial.size()>0) { if(moreSpecial != null ) { if(moreSpecial.size()==0){ - //hierarchyUpNew.get(new Nothing()).add(c); + subsumptionHierarchyDown.remove(c); + moreSpecial=null; + //hierarchyUpNew.get(new Nothing()).add(c); //moreSpecial.add(new Nothing()); - subsumptionHierarchyDown.put(c, null); + //subsumptionHierarchyDown.put(c, null); } else { Description chosenParent = moreSpecial.first(); Modified: trunk/src/dl-learner/org/dllearner/utilities/Statistics.java =================================================================== --- trunk/src/dl-learner/org/dllearner/utilities/Statistics.java 2008-05-16 00:56:53 UTC (rev 868) +++ trunk/src/dl-learner/org/dllearner/utilities/Statistics.java 2008-05-16 01:08:43 UTC (rev 869) @@ -41,6 +41,7 @@ } public static void addTimeLearning(long value) { + Long current = timeLearning.get(currentLabel); if(current==null) timeLearning.put(currentLabel, new Long(value)); This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|